Strategies for Effective Communication
To improve communication and reduce conflict, experts recommend setting clear expectations around household responsibilities. Couples should engage in regular discussions about their respective roles, ensuring that both partners feel heard and valued. Utilizing tools like shared calendars can help in managing schedules and responsibilities more effectively.
Moreover, incorporating regular family meetings to discuss challenges and achievements can strengthen family bonds and foster a supportive environment.

Additionally, mindfulness practices can be beneficial in managing stress. Research suggests that mindfulness can help individuals become more aware of their emotional responses, allowing for better regulation during challenging interactions. Techniques such as deep breathing or short meditation can provide immediate relief during high-stress situations, making it easier to approach family dynamics with patience and understanding.
